Cost Breakdown Structure (CBS)

  📊 A-Cost Breakdown Structure (CBS) Definition A Cost Breakdown Structure (CBS) is a hierarchical framework used in project management to systematically organize and categorize all project costs. It provides a clear mapping of expenses against project deliverables, ensuring transparency, accountability, and effective cost control. Purpose Budgeting : Establishes a structured approach to allocate funds across project components. Cost Control : Enables monitoring of actual vs. planned expenditures. Forecasting : Supports accurate financial projections throughout the project lifecycle. Integration : Aligns with the Work Breakdown Structure (WBS) to link costs directly to deliverables. Key Components Labor Costs : Salaries, wages, benefits, and subcontractor fees. Material Costs : Procurement of raw materials, consumables, and supplies. 🔹 Purpose of ICU Bed Facilities

Intensive Care Units (ICUs) are designed to provide continuous monitoring and life‑support for critically ill patients. Each ICU bed represents a micro‑environment of advanced medical infrastructure, integrating mechanical, electrical, plumbing, and medical gas systems to sustain patient safety and clinical efficiency.

🔹 Core Infrastructure Components

System

Description

Engineering Focus

HVAC System

Maintains temperature, humidity, and air pressure differentials (positive/negative zones).

HEPA filtration, laminar airflow, ASHRAE 170 compliance.

Electrical System

Provides uninterrupted power for life‑support equipment.

Dual supply via UPS/IPS and emergency generator backup.

Medical Gas System

Supplies oxygen, vacuum, and compressed air to each bed head unit.

HTM 02‑01 / NFPA 99 compliant manifolds and alarms.

Water & Drainage

Ensures safe potable and process water supply.

Backflow prevention, thermal disinfection, legionella control.

Fire Safety System

Protects patients and staff through early detection and suppression.

Smoke dampers, sprinklers, and fire‑rated partitions.

Communication & IT

Enables nurse call, patient monitoring, and data integration.

Redundant network cabling and secure data interfaces.
